Cash on the bus

You can buy ALSA bus tickets with cash on the bus at Alicante Airport. However, please note that they only accept cash and banknotes of less than €20. You can also buy tickets on the ALSA website or by downloading their app for Android or iPhone.

ALSA operates the route from Alicante Airport to Benidorm, which is about a 20-minute ride, depending on the traffic. The coaches are comfortable and safe, usually featuring WiFi and toilets. The first service is at 6:15 a.m., and the last service is at 11 p.m., with one bus every hour.

ALSA also operates the route from Alicante Airport to Murcia, which takes around 55 minutes.

Additionally, you can use the airport bus line C6 from Alicante-Elche Airport to get to the Alicante city centre. The bus departs from the Departures area on Level 2 of the airport and takes about 30 minutes. The fee is €3.85, and you can pay with cash or a contactless card.

Alicante Airport to Benidorm

Yes, you can buy ALSA bus tickets at Alicante Airport. The route from Alicante Airport to Benidorm is operated by ALSA, Spain's biggest coach operator.

ALSA coaches from Alicante Airport to Benidorm usually feature WiFi and toilets, and the first and last services are at 6:15 a.m. and 11 p.m., respectively, with one bus running every hour. However, please note that this timetable may change, so it is recommended to check the website for the most updated information.

Tickets can be purchased on the ALSA website using a credit/debit card, or on the bus using cash only. You can also download the ALSA app for Android or iPhone.

The bus stop at Alicante Airport is located on Level 2, which can be accessed via lifts and elevators from arrivals, departures, or car parking. The bus will take you to one of two stops in Benidorm: Avenida Europa or Benidorm Coach Station.

ALSA also offers coach services from Alicante to other destinations, such as Madrid and Valencia, with departures from the Estación de Autobuses de Alicante bus station near the city port. Tickets for these routes can also be purchased on the ALSA website, where you can find the best rates if you book in advance.

Timetables and routes

Alsa, Spain's biggest coach operator, offers various routes to and from the Alicante-Elche Airport. The airport's bus station is located on Level 2, which can be reached via lifts and elevators from arrivals, departures, or car parking. Here are the details of some of the routes:

Alicante Airport to Benidorm

The route from Alicante Airport to Benidorm is serviced by Alsa coaches, which are known for their comfort and safety. These coaches typically have WiFi and toilets on board. The first service departs at 6:15 am, and the last service is at 11 pm, with a bus available every hour. There are two stops in Benidorm: Avenida Europa and Benidorm Coach Station.

Alicante Airport to Calpe

Alsa also operates the route from Alicante Airport to Calpe. The first service is at 6:15 am, and the last service is at 7 pm, with a frequency of less than 2 hours. There is only one stop at Calpe, Calpe Estacion.

Alicante Airport to Murcia

The route to Murcia is operated by Alsa, with a travel time of approximately 55 minutes. The timetable and further details can be found on the Alsa website or their mobile app.

Alicante Airport to Valencia

Alsa offers coach services from Alicante to Valencia, departing from the Estación de Autobuses de Alicante bus station, located on Muelle Poniente 13, next to the marina. The journey ends at either the Estación de Autobuses de Valencia or Valencia Airport in Manises.

Alicante Airport to Alicante City Centre

To get to the city centre of Alicante, passengers can take bus line C-6 from the airport. The fare is €3.85, and payment can be made using a debit or credit card (chip, contactless, or magnetic strip). This bus departs from the airport's bus station on Level 2.

For the most up-to-date timetables and additional route information, passengers are advised to check the official Alsa website, www.alsa.com, or download their mobile app. Tickets can be conveniently purchased online, through the app, by phone, at Alsa's ticket sales offices, or on-board the bus, depending on the route.
